Impact Minerals reports ultra-low uranium and thorium levels in Lake Hope high purity alumina, with three of four samples exceeding 99.99% purity. The results meet semiconductor industry standards without dedicated radionuclide removal steps, supporting ongoing pilot optimisation.

Adavale Resources has reinforced the continuity of gold mineralisation beneath its London-Victoria open pit, reporting significant drill intercepts including 31m at 1.29g/t Au just 16m below the pit floor, underpinning near-term production prospects and a forthcoming resource update.

GoldArc Resources (ASX:GA8) has struck a binding deal to acquire seven tenements from Regener8 Resources, extending its Leonora South gold corridor in Western Australia. The move consolidates contiguous ground adjacent to existing high-grade deposits, positioning GoldArc for accelerated exploration.
